Inorganic gels encompass floccules of small particles muscle relaxants quizlet buy pletal overnight, as found in aluminum hydroxide gel or bentonite magma. Such gels could also be thixotropic, displaying greater viscosity and a semisolid state on standing and turning into low viscosity liquids on agitation. Adding a thickening agent to an aqueous resolution of a drug substance varieties a jelly. Lotions are usually utilized to external skin with bare palms, a clear fabric, cotton wool, or gauze. Solid particles included in lotions must be in a finely divided state to keep away from grittiness. The key parts of a lotion are the aqueous and oily phases, an emulsifying agent to prevent separation of those two phases, and, if used, the drug substance or substances. A broad variety of different elements corresponding to fragrances, glycerol, petroleum jelly, dyes, preservatives, and stabilizing brokers are generally added to lotions for improved organoleptic and preservation characteristics. Lotions can be used for the topical supply of medicines such as antibiotics, antiseptics, antifungals, corticosteroids, antiacne agents, and soothing/protective agents (such as calamine). Creams are essentially the most convenient of the three however are inappropriate for software to regions of bushy skin such as the scalp; whereas a lotion is much less viscous and may be readily utilized to these areas. Lotions also have an advantage that they might be unfold thinly compared to a cream or ointment and may economically cowl a larger area of pores and skin. They differ from ointments in their consistency, as they include bigger amounts of solids and consequently are thicker and stiffer. Pastes could be made both of fatty bases, such as petrolatum and hydrophilic petrolatum, or of aqueous gels, similar to celluloses. Pastes can take in watery options so that they can be utilized round oozing lesions. Pastes that contain hydrophobic components may be water impermeable and forestall dehydration. Toothpaste accommodates an abrasive solid for cleaning functions and generally additionally features a fluoride salt, such as sodium fluoride or stannous fluoride, as a medicament. Zinc oxide paste is typically composed of 25% w/w zinc oxide, 25% w/w starch, and 50% w/w white petrolatum. Pastes may be shaped from a number of bases, similar to gelatin, starch, tragacanth, polyethylene glycol, pectin, or cellulose derivatives. Foams are typically used for topical software to areas which would possibly be otherwise difficult to reach, similar to hairy scalp, or on sensitive skin, such as in pimples. This foam vehicle consists of ethanol (~60%), cetyl alcohol, stearic acid, polysorbate eighty, potassium citrate, propylene glycol, purified water, and cetyl alcohol. The foam melts upon contact with warm skin and is intended for application to the scalp. Clindamycin phosphate foam 1% is a topical antibiotic preparation for use in pimples. Foams sometimes comprise a hydrocarbon propellant in the packaging container to pressurize the drug answer. The drug is dissolved in a low boiling point automobile, such because the one containing a excessive proportion of ethanol, which additionally has a surfactant and a base to dissolve the drug. Evaporation of ethanol upon aerosolization leads to growth of liquid droplets and formation of foam by entrapment of air. If tablets are too exhausting, they might not disintegrate within an inexpensive period of time. This can result in lowered bioavailability and failure to meet the dissolution specification. It is a function of the fragility of the compressed powder blend, tablet form, cohesion, and hardness. Low tablet friability is desired to ensure its physical integrity during packaging, shipment, and handling. Under the belief of normality of statistical distribution of pill weight, all tablets are required to be inside a sure range of the predefined tablet weight. Several tablets are weighed individually, and each the common weight and variation of individual pill weight from the typical are calculated and managed in the course of the manufacturing to ensure that the tablets comprise the specified quantities of drug substances, with not extra than acceptable variation amongst tablets within a batch. Tablet disintegration is evaluated in a standardized apparatus that topics six tablets to a defined mechanical stress in individual reciprocating cylinders in an acceptable aqueous medium at 37�C, to mirror the circumstances on oral ingestion. The time it takes for the last of six tablets to disintegrate into smaller particles and disappear from the reciprocating cylinders is called disintegration time. The disintegration media required varies relying on the type of tablets to be examined. The fee and extent of dissolution of a drug are examined in vitro by an appropriate dissolution take a look at. Dissolution test supplies a means of management in ensuring that a given tablet formulation is comparable with respect to the speed and extent of drug release because the batch of tablets had been shown initially to be clinically effective. Excipients for tablet formulation have an result on the rates of disintegration, dissolution, and absorption. Tablet disintegration, dissolution, and drug absorption are influenced by physicochemical properties. In these processes, the speed at which drug reaches the circulatory system is set by the slowest step within the sequence. Disintegration of a tablet is usually more rapid than drug dissolution and absorption. For the drug that has poor aqueous solubility, the speed at which the drug dissolves (dissolution) is often the slowest step, and due to this fact exerts a rate-limiting effect on drug bioavailability. In contrast, for the drug that has a excessive aqueous solubility, the dissolution price is rapid and the speed at which the drug crosses or permeates cell membranes is the slowest or rate-limiting step. This classification system has been used to understand and affect (by formulation design) the oral pharmacokinetics of drugs. The molecular basis of thixotropic habits of fluids lies in adjustments in intermolecular interactions of solute on persistence of shear. Thus, pseudoplastic thixotropic methods present thinning behavior not only with increasing shear but additionally with rising length of shear, owing to modifications within the alignment of solute molecules that cut back their intermolecular interactions. Conversely, dilatant thixotropic techniques show thickening habits not solely with rising shear but additionally with growing length of shear, owing to swelling and/or intermolecular entanglement or interparticle interactions, which trigger increased interparticle bonding or intermolecular attractive interactions with time. The time period thixotropic fluid is sometimes used to check with pseudoplastic (shear-thinning) thixotropic conduct. The main benefit of pseudoplastic thixotropic preparations is that the particles stay in suspension during storage, but when required for use, the pastes are readily made fluid by tapping or shaking. For thixotropic fluids, the length of shearing or shaking, even on the similar shear stress, also impacts shear thinning to the fluid. For instance, concentrated parenteral suspensions containing from 40% to 70% w/v of procaine penicillin G in water present high inherent pseudoplastic thixotropic behavior. Thixotropic techniques show an up�down curve, called hysteresis loop, such that for a given shear stress, the flow response is a perform of the history of the sample-increasing the shear stress (up curve) leads to completely different move habits than if the shear stress had been lowering (down curve). Rheograms of pseudoplastic thixotropic materials are highly dependent on the speed at which shear is increased or decreased and the length of time for which a pattern is subjected to any one rate of shear or shear stress. These isotopes have the same variety of electrons and protons as the naturally occurring factor, however totally different variety of neutrons. Most radioisotopes are produced by bombarding the atoms of the steady, naturally occurring component with fast-moving neutrons produced in a nuclear reactor or particle accelerator. The rate of conversion of an isotope to its steady elemental composition determines its time in existence and is measured by half-life, the time it takes for half of the radioisotope population to convert. In diagnostic functions, radiopharmaceuticals accumulate in particular tissues or cells and emit radiation, which may be collected and processed into photographs, exhibiting the situation of the accumulation within the physique, for diagnostic functions. In therapeutic purposes, the high-energy radiation released by radiopharmaceuticals destroys undesired local cells and tissue. Alpha radiation is a result of excess energy dissipation by unstable nuclei within the type of alpha particles. Beta radiation is produced via beta decay of unstable nuclei and may observe either of the three processes: electron emission, positron emission, and electron seize.
